Trump: Alarm signals regarding artificial intelligence are a hoax

US President Donald Trump has rejected calls for strengthening government regulations on advanced artificial intelligence models. Calling concerns about artificial intelligence a “hoax,” Trump stated: “The only safety measure is a strong and smart president. And the US has plenty of such presidents.”
elchi reports that Trump claimed there is a conspiracy aimed at striking at artificial intelligence and stated that his personal oversight is sufficient to prevent models from going out of control.
Calling these concerns a “scam,” Trump compared the issue to the “global warming hoax” and the investigation into possible links between his election campaign and the Russian government.
Although he told reporters over the weekend that he uses artificial intelligence personally, his aides note that this usage is mainly limited to creating images for his social media pages.
White House officials are concerned
Others within the administration, including Vice President JD Vance, have expressed doubts about the motives behind leaders like Anthropic CEO Dario Amodei demanding stricter government oversight.
Even some White House officials are expressing their concerns in private conversations about the indifference Trump is showing toward the dangers of artificial intelligence.
Writing on the Truth Social platform, where he frequently shares images and videos created through artificial intelligence, Trump stated that the only control or “safety measure” for artificial intelligence is a strong and smart president, and the US has exactly such a leader. Noting that the administration has already prevented artificial intelligence companies from doing “bad or potentially bad things,” Trump also accused Amodei of “acting like a perfect angel now.”
Trump has long supported the benefits of artificial intelligence, and many industry leaders have made financial contributions to his priority projects, including his inauguration fund and the banquet hall he had built at the White House.
